3-bromoquinolin-6-amine
Also Known As: 3-bromoquinolin-6-amine, 6-Amino-3-bromoquinoline, 3-bromo-6-quinolinamine, 6-Quinolinamine, 3-bromo-, 3-bromo-6-quinolylamine
| Molecular Formula | C9H7BrN2 |
| Molecular Weight | 221.97926 g/mol |
| XLogP | 2.6 |
| Topological Polar Surface Area (TPSA) | 38.9 Ų |
| Hydrogen Bond Donors | 1 |
| Hydrogen Bond Acceptors | 2 |
| Rotatable Bonds | 0 |
| Exact Mass | 221.97926 Da |
| Heavy Atoms | 12 |
| Complexity | 163.0 |
| SMILES | C1=CC2=NC=C(C=C2C=C1N)Br |
| InChIKey | XOXNGIYWQRRRPW-UHFFFAOYSA-N |
The XLogP value of 2.6 suggests moderate lipophilicity, balancing water solubility and membrane permeability for 3-Bromoquinolin-6-amine. With a topological polar surface area (TPSA) of 38.9 Ų, 3-Bromoquinolin-6-amine exhibits relatively low polarity, potentially indicating favorable cell membrane permeability. Following Lipinski's Rule of Five, 3-Bromoquinolin-6-amine has 1 hydrogen bond donor(s) and 2 hydrogen bond acceptor(s), all within the drug-like range, suggesting favorable oral bioavailability potential.
